Specifications of BAS40SL

Voltage - Forward (vf) (max) @ If
1V @ 40mA
Voltage - Dc Reverse (vr) (max)
40V
Current - Average Rectified (io)
100mA
Current - Reverse Leakage @ Vr
200nA @ 30V
Diode Type
Schottky
Speed
Small Signal =< 200mA (Io), Any Speed
Reverse Recovery Time (trr)
8ns
Mounting Type
Surface Mount
Package / Case
SOD-923
Product
Schottky Diodes
Peak Reverse Voltage
40 V
Forward Continuous Current
0.1 A
Max Surge Current
0.6 A
Configuration
Single
Recovery Time
8 ns
Forward Voltage Drop
1 V
Maximum Reverse Leakage Current
0.2 uA at 30 V
Operating Temperature Range
- 55 C to + 150 C
Mounting Style
SMD/SMT
Lead Free Status / RoHS Status
Lead free / RoHS Compliant

BAS40SL
Schottky Barrier Diodes
Features
• Low Forward Voltage Drop
• Fast switching
• Very Small and Thin SMD package
• Profile height, 0.43mm max
